Would the correct sentence be:

"These two things are the KEY to success"

OR

"These two things are the KEYS to success"

Or would both be OK and why?

Number 2 is the logically correct one because of the plural; things -- keys. But Number 1 would be understood.
Perhaps using the word together in number 1 would make its meaning clear, if that is what is meant.
